A Holbrook couple pleaded guilty to dumping construction debris into protected wetlands in Mastic Beach.

Someone caught Fabio and Judith Monasterolo polluting the wetlands and sent the photos into police.

As part of their plea agreements, the couple has to pay over $2,600 in fines, cover the costs of a daylong cleanup of the wetlands and plant over 50 trees in the pine barrens as part of a reforesting initiative.

They also have to write a letter of apology for flipping off the person who took the photos.
